终极方案揭秘!5招彻底解决DeepSeek服务器繁忙难题
2025.09.19 12:10浏览量:0简介:别再为DeepSeek服务器繁忙抓狂!本文揭秘5个终极解决方案,涵盖负载均衡、缓存优化、异步处理、资源扩展与监控预警,助你彻底告别等待,提升系统稳定性。
别再到处找了!这5个终极方案,让你彻底告别DeepSeek服务器繁忙!(建议收藏)
在AI技术飞速发展的今天,DeepSeek等智能计算平台已成为开发者、企业用户不可或缺的工具。然而,随着用户量的激增,服务器繁忙、响应延迟等问题频发,严重影响用户体验与工作效率。本文将深入剖析这一痛点,并为你奉上5个经过实战验证的终极解决方案,助你彻底告别DeepSeek服务器繁忙的困扰!
方案一:智能负载均衡,分散请求压力
痛点解析:单一服务器处理能力有限,高并发时易成为瓶颈,导致响应变慢甚至宕机。
解决方案:实施智能负载均衡策略,将用户请求均匀分配至多台服务器,避免单点过载。
- 技术实现:采用Nginx、HAProxy等负载均衡器,配置基于轮询、最少连接数或IP哈希的调度算法。
代码示例(Nginx配置片段):
http {
upstream deepseek_servers {
server 192.168.1.1:8000;
server 192.168.1.2:8000;
server 192.168.1.3:8000;
least_conn; # 最少连接数调度
}
server {
listen 80;
location / {
proxy_pass http://deepseek_servers;
}
}
}
- 优势:提升系统整体吞吐量,确保高可用性,即使部分服务器故障,服务仍可继续。
方案二:缓存优化,减少重复计算
痛点解析:相同或相似请求频繁访问数据库,增加服务器负担,导致响应缓慢。
解决方案:引入缓存机制,存储常用数据或计算结果,减少数据库访问。
- 技术实现:使用Redis、Memcached等内存缓存系统,设置合理的缓存策略(如LRU、TTL)。
- 代码示例(Redis缓存Python代码):
```python
import redis
import json
r = redis.Redis(host=’localhost’, port=6379, db=0)
def get_cached_data(key):
cached_data = r.get(key)
if cached_data:
return json.loads(cached_data)
else:
# 从数据库获取数据并缓存
data = fetch_data_from_db(key) # 假设的数据库获取函数
r.setex(key, 3600, json.dumps(data)) # 缓存1小时
return data
- **优势**:显著降低数据库压力,提升响应速度,尤其适用于读多写少的场景。
## 方案三:异步处理,提升并发能力
**痛点解析**:同步处理耗时任务会阻塞服务器,影响其他请求的处理。
**解决方案**:采用异步处理模式,将耗时任务交由后台处理,前端立即返回响应。
- **技术实现**:使用消息队列(如RabbitMQ、Kafka)实现任务异步化,结合Celery等任务队列框架。
- **代码示例**(Celery异步任务Python代码):
```python
from celery import Celery
app = Celery('tasks', broker='pyamqp://guest@localhost//')
@app.task
def process_data(data):
# 耗时数据处理逻辑
return processed_data
# 调用异步任务
result = process_data.delay(raw_data) # 立即返回AsyncResult对象,不阻塞
- 优势:提高服务器并发处理能力,优化用户体验,尤其适用于耗时操作。
方案四:资源扩展,应对突发流量
痛点解析:业务高峰期,现有资源无法满足需求,导致服务降级或不可用。
解决方案:实施弹性资源扩展策略,根据负载动态调整服务器数量或配置。
- 技术实现:利用云服务(如AWS、Azure)的自动伸缩组(Auto Scaling Group),设置基于CPU利用率、请求队列长度的伸缩规则。
- 配置示例(AWS Auto Scaling策略):
{
"AutoScalingGroupName": "DeepSeek-ASG",
"MinSize": 2,
"MaxSize": 10,
"ScalingPolicies": [
{
"PolicyName": "ScaleOutPolicy",
"AdjustmentType": "ChangeInCapacity",
"ScalingAdjustment": 2,
"Cooldown": 300,
"MetricType": "CPUUtilization",
"TargetValue": 70.0
}
]
}
- 优势:灵活应对流量波动,确保服务稳定性,同时控制成本。
方案五:监控预警,提前防范风险
痛点解析:缺乏有效监控,无法及时发现并处理潜在问题,导致故障扩大。
解决方案:建立全面的监控体系,实时收集服务器性能指标,设置预警阈值。
- 技术实现:使用Prometheus、Grafana等监控工具,配置自定义告警规则。
- 配置示例(Prometheus告警规则):
```yaml
groups: - name: deepseek.rules
rules:- alert: HighCPUUsage
expr: avg(rate(node_cpu_seconds_total{mode=”user”}[1m])) by (instance) > 0.8
for: 5m
labels:
severity: warning
annotations:
summary: “High CPU usage on {{ $labels.instance }}”
description: “CPU usage is above 80% for the last 5 minutes.”
```
- alert: HighCPUUsage
- 优势:提前发现性能瓶颈,快速响应故障,减少业务中断时间。
结语
面对DeepSeek服务器繁忙的挑战,通过实施智能负载均衡、缓存优化、异步处理、资源扩展与监控预警这5个终极方案,你将能够显著提升系统的稳定性和响应速度,彻底告别等待的烦恼。这些方案不仅适用于DeepSeek,也适用于其他高并发、高可用的服务场景。建议收藏本文,作为你解决服务器繁忙问题的实用指南!
发表评论
登录后可评论,请前往 登录 或 注册